Match Report

Yankees @ Wanderers 3/31/07

This past Saturday was the first test of the season for both. The Yankees
were looking as this game as a new beginning. After a disappointing fall
season the Yankees have upped their training regiment, and worked on their
recruiting to gear up for the spring.
Although the Yankees lost the game on Saturday 27-7 they saw much
potential, and improvement from the fall. The Yankees demonstrated the two
areas they have focused on this season, fitness and aggression, on the field
this Saturday. Each of the Yankees players showed their heart and effort on
the field. However, having a number of younger players on the field in new
positions ultimately beat the Yankees. Hartford was able to take
opportunities in the Yankees defense and turn them into points.
The Yankees began working more as a team as the game went on. After loosing
the first half, the Yankees out scored the Wanderers the rest of the way.
They began playing and communicating as a team, and began playing good
rugby.
Some of the younger players that shined were Doug, EJ, Smitty, and Giles
who was able to score three tries throughout the day.
This game was a great stepping-stone for the Yankee's season, giving
players experience, and areas to work on. All in all it looks like a bright
future for the Yankees.
